History of the Queen of the South v Ayr United fixture

Queen o.t.S. prepare to entertain Ayr United at Palmerston Park on Saturday evening, needing to improve on a poor record between the sides. The visitors have won 12 of the 27 previous games, with the The Doonhamers winning just 11.

The most recent encounter between these two sides at Palmerston Park was earlier this season, the The Doonhamers carving out a narrow 1-0 victory in a Scottish Division One match.

Recent respective form guides

Queen of the South have been playing quite well at home, winning 3, drawing 2, and losing just 1. A total of 8 goals have been scored by the The Doonhamers in those games, with 5 conceded.

The away form of Ayr Utd. is pretty dire, collecting just 1 solitary point from the last six. While the Honest Men have hit 6 goals, 13 have hit the back of the wrong net.

Queen o.t.S. see themselves just below half way in the Bells Scottish Division One, showing a record of 42 points from their 27 games played so far, Ayr Utd. find themselves stuck right at the bottom of the division. Their 28 games have yielded only 21 points.
